It is a type of wireless broadband … WebApr 7, 2024 · Fixed wireless access (FWA) has become increasingly common in telecom networks over the past 20 years. It provides last-mile connectivity to tens of millions of households and small businesses worldwide via myriad small-scale deployments on the fringes of wired-solution coverage areas.

WebFixed wireless access, or FWA, is a type of 5G or 4G LTE wireless technology that enables fixed broadband access using radio frequencies instead of cables. FWA can be used to connect homes and businesses to the internet.
